Output 83db253670965436ed33174023a14f51c997990f91433a9d2879774edb018497:21

value
1656
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 575dcdca54fd7404e7421d4c089f6942a83f134fe1801ac17f0e16838b3d0bdf
address
bc1p2awumjj5l46qfe6zr4xq38mfg25r7y60uxqp4stlpctg8zeap00sxdmr7q
transaction
83db253670965436ed33174023a14f51c997990f91433a9d2879774edb018497
spent
true